WebJan 13, 2024 · Biosynthetic fibres are synthetic fibres used in the manufacture of textiles, that are wholly or partially sourced from bio-based feedstocks. That is, some proportion of their carbon content comes from biological organisms. WebNov 29, 2013 · Some commonly used synthetic fibres include; Nylon, Polyester, Acrylic, Rayon (artificial silk) etc. What is the difference between Natural Fibres and Synthetic Fibres? • Natural fibres are derived from plants and animals, whereas synthetic fibres are almost entirely man made. • Fabrics made of natural fibres are generally more … WebJun 21, 2024 · Answer: Some fibres are called synthetic fibres because they are man-made. These fibres are made by the combination of different types of chemicals in industries and their properties are also different from those of the natural fibres. Some of the examples of synthetic fibres are nylon, rayon, acrylic, polyester, etc. Question 2.
